BACKGROUND: Regular clinical reviews of people with COPD provide an opportunity to optimise management and are recommended in national and international guidelines. However, there are limited data about the relationship between having an annual review and other aspects of care quality, which might influence decision-making by healthcare professionals and commissioners. METHOD: Using data from 74 827 people with COPD completing the Asthma+Lung UK COPD Patient Passport, between 2014 and 2022, we conducted adjusted logistic regression (adjusting for year) and compared receipt of key items of care between those reporting that they had had an annual review (65.3%) and those who did not (34.7%). To further capture patient experience, we also analysed 4228 free-text responses to the 2021 Asthma+Lung UK annual COPD survey to the question 'What is the one thing that could improve your COPD care?' RESULTS: We found that the absence of an annual review was associated with significantly worse COPD care across all domains studied; in particular, inhaler training (yes: 80.8% vs no: 38.4%, adjusted OR (AOR): 8.18, 95% CI (7.89 to 8.47), having a written care plan (89.6% vs 56.9%, AOR 6.68 (95% CI 6.35 to 7.05) and medication knowledge (72.6% vs 33.6%, AOR 5.73 (95% CI 5.51 to 5.96). Thematic analysis of the 2021 COPD survey responses identified three areas to improve care: (1) access and support from healthcare services, (2) improved treatment effectiveness and (3) interaction between COPD and the social environment. DISCUSSION: Failure to deliver annual COPD reviews is associated with worse patient-reported experience of care quality. In parallel, people with COPD express a desire for greater support and access to healthcare services.

BACKGROUND: Understanding the factors driving acute exacerbations of chronic obstructive pulmonary disease (COPD) is key to reducing their impact on human health and well-being. METHODS: 5997 people with COPD, mean 66 years, 64% female, completed an online survey between December 2020 and May 2021 about living with COPD, developed by the charity Asthma + Lung UK. RESULTS: The 3731 (62.2%) survey participants reporting frequent (≥2/year) exacerbations were more likely to smoke (adjusted OR (AOR) 1.70, 95% CI 1.470 to 1.98), have lower annual household income (≤£20 000 (AOR 1.72, 95% CI 1.36 to 2.17), live in a cold and damp home (AOR 1.78, 95% CI 1.50 to 2.11) and report previous occupational exposure to dust, fumes and chemicals. Smokers were more likely to report attending hospital to manage their most recent acute exacerbation of COPD compared with ex-smokers (AOR 1.25, 95% CI 0.99 to 1.59). DISCUSSION: Strategies to improve COPD outcomes must address issues of deprivation and social justice.

OBJECTIVES: Lung cancer screening programmes offer an opportunity to address tobacco dependence in current smokers. The effectiveness of different approaches to smoking cessation in this context has not yet been established. We investigated if immediate smoking cessation support, including pharmacotherapy, offered as part of a lung cancer screening programme, increases quit rates compared to usual care (Very Brief Advice to quit and signposting to smoking cessation services). MATERIALS AND METHODS: We conducted a single-blind randomised controlled trial of current smokers aged 55-75 years attending a Targeted Lung Health Check. On randomly allocated days smokers received either (1) immediate support from a trained smoking cessation counsellor with appropriate pharmacotherapy or (2) usual care. The primary outcome was self-reported quit rate at 3 months. We performed thematic analysis of participant interview responses. RESULTS: Of 412 people attending between January and March 2020, 115 (27.9%) were current smokers; 46% female, mean (SD) 62.4 (5.3) years. Follow-up data were available for 84 smokers. At 3 months, quit rates in the intervention group were higher 14/48 (29.2%) vs 4/36 (11%) (χ2 3.98, p=0.04). Participant interviews revealed four smoking-cessation related themes: (1) stress and anxiety, (2) impact of the COVID-19 pandemic, (3) CT scans influencing desire to quit and (4) individual beliefs about stopping smoking. CONCLUSION: The provision of immediate smoking cessation support is associated with a substantial increase in quit rates at 3 months. Further research is needed to investigate longer-term outcomes and to refine future service delivery. TRIAL REGISTRATION NUMBER: ISRCTN12455871.

INTRODUCTION: The impact of acute COVID-19 on people with asthma appears complex, being moderated by multiple interacting disease-specific, demographic and environmental factors. Research regarding longer-term effects in this group is limited. We aimed to assess impacts of COVID-19 and predictors of persistent symptoms, in people with asthma. METHODS: Using data from an online UK-wide survey of 4500 people with asthma (median age 50-59 years, 81% female), conducted in October 2020, we undertook a mixed methods analysis of the characteristics and experience of those reporting having had COVID-19. RESULTS: The COVID-19 group (n=471, 10.5%) reported increased inhaler use and worse asthma management, compared with those not reporting COVID-19, but did not differ by gender, ethnicity or household income. Among the COVID-19 group, 56.1% reported having long COVID, 20.2% were 'unsure'. Those with long COVID were more likely than those without long COVID to describe: their breathing as worse or much worse after their initial illness (73.7% vs 34.8%, p<0.001), increased inhaler use (67.8% vs 34.8%, p<0.001) and worse or much worse asthma management (59.6% vs 25.6%, p<0.001). Having long COVID was not associated with age, gender, ethnicity, UK nation or household income.Analysis of free text survey responses identified three key themes: (1) variable COVID-19 severity, duration and recovery; (2) symptom overlap and interaction between COVID-19 and asthma; (3) barriers to accessing healthcare. CONCLUSIONS: Persisting symptoms are common in people with asthma following COVID-19. Measures are needed to ensure appropriate healthcare access including clinical evaluation and investigation, to distinguish between COVID-19 symptoms and asthma.

Singing is an increasingly popular activity for people with chronic obstructive pulmonary disease (COPD). Research to date suggests that 'Singing for Lung Health' may improve various health measures, including health-related quality-of-life. Singing and breathing are closely linked processes affecting one another. In this narrative review, we explore the physiological rationale for 'Singing for Lung Health' as an intervention, focusing on the abnormalities of pulmonary mechanics seen in COPD and how these might be impacted by singing. The potential beneficial physiological mechanisms outlined here require further in-depth evaluation.

INTRODUCTION: UK guidelines suggest that pulse oximetry, rather than blood gas sampling, is adequate for monitoring of patients with COVID-19 if CO2 retention is not suspected. However, pulse oximetry has impaired accuracy in certain patient groups, and data are lacking on its accuracy in patients with COVID-19 stepping down from intensive care unit (ICU) to non-ICU settings or being transferred to another ICU. METHODS: We assessed the bias, precision and limits of agreement using 90 paired SpO2 and SaO2 from 30 patients (3 paired samples per patient). To assess the agreement between pulse oximetry (SpO2) and arterial blood gas analysis (SaO2) in patients with COVID-19, deemed clinically stable to step down from an ICU to a non-ICU ward, or be transferred to another ICU. This was done to evaluate whether the guidelines were appropriate for our setting. RESULTS: Mean difference between SaO2 and SpO2 (bias) was 0.4%, with an SD of 2.4 (precision). The limits of agreement between SpO2 and SaO2 were as follows: upper limit of 5.2% (95% CI 6.5% to 4.2%) and lower limit of -4.3% (95% CI -3.4% to -5.7%). CONCLUSIONS: In our setting, pulse oximetry showed a level of agreement with SaO2 measurement that was slightly suboptimal, although within acceptable levels for Food and Drug Authority approval, in people with COVID-19 judged clinically ready to step down from ICU to a non-ICU ward, or who were being transferred to another hospital's ICU. In such patients, SpO2 should be interpreted with caution. Arterial blood gas assessment of SaO2 may still be clinically indicated.

OBJECTIVES: To explore the experiences and perceived impact on health and well-being related to participation in a dance group for people with chronic respiratory disease (CRD). DESIGN: An exploratory qualitative study using thematic analysis of semistructured interviews. SETTING: A community dance group in a UK health centre. PARTICIPANTS: Convenience sample of long-term dance group participants. INTERVENTION: Weekly community dance sessions designed for people with breathlessness, lasting 75 min, led by a trained community dance leader. RESULTS: Convenience sample of eight participants, six females, aged 57-87 years (mean 75), with a median 2-year attendance at weekly dance sessions. Long-term attendance was driven by strongly held beliefs regarding the health and well-being benefits of participation. Four key themes were identified: dance as (1) a holistically beneficial activity, with physical and psychosocial health benefits including improved or maintained physical fitness and psychological well-being, and reduced need for healthcare; (2) an integral part of their life; (3) an enjoyable activity; and (4) a source of deep social cohesion. CONCLUSIONS: Dance group participants perceived a broad range of health benefits of relevance to the biopsychosocial impacts of their respiratory disease. The themes identified are useful in the ongoing planning and evaluation of dance as a holistic complex intervention for people with CRD. Further research is required to assess the extent of health impacts identified, and how dance might be most effectively placed as an option in the management of CRD. We report the case of a 64-year-old woman, presenting with pleuritic chest pain and weight loss. She had a previous history of breast malignancy and no clear risk factors for tuberculosis (TB). Initial investigations showed a right-sided pleural effusion and pleural thickening suggestive of malignancy, which would have been in keeping with the clinical presentation. Initial pleural biopsy showed features suggestive of possible TB infection, though no growth on cultures. A repeat biopsy was negative on initial microscopy, but was culture positive for Mycobacterium tuberculosis, also identifying isoniazid resistance. This case highlights that TB remains an important differential even in the absence of classical risk factors, and illustrates the diagnostic challenges it poses. It also highlights the value of culture positivity in identification of drug resistance and facilitation of appropriate treatment.
